Full Description
1951. South of Caley Mill.
Excavations produced pottery, animal bones and human remains.
October to November 1954.
Excavation (1424/c1) revealed 8 Iron Age refuse pits with pottery of 'A' tradition and flints.
(S1), (S2), (S3) and plans in file. (No plans found 2000; this is probably a mistake)
Bear included in NRC Bulletin (S4) was a mistake!
R.R. Clarke (NCM)
Early 1988. On building site.
Early Roman pottery (2 body sherds and 1 base) and 1 Glazed Grimston ware body sherd.
Identified by A. Gregory (NAU)
A. Rogerson (NAU) 26 April 1988.
Early 1988. Found with Roman and medieval sherd at same time (though not listed in above entry), found by [1].
Copper alloy sheet belt mount in form of quatrefoil with hollow underside and 2 iron rivets, later medieval.
A. Rogerson (NLA) 16 September 1996.
